Flora Wong

Love this Boudin restaurant! The location is convenient, located in central Fremont. Staff is very friendly and check out is quick. Food quality is consistent and their signature claim chowder served hot in the bread bowl is much better than the canned soup or from Costco. The restaurant is really clean and seats are comfortable. The dining experience is excellent!
